In the ongoing custody battle between 'Secret Lives of Mormon Wives' star Taylor Frankie Paul and ex Dakota Mortensen, TMZ has obtained 911 audio from a chaotic February 2026 call, with a child crying in the background. A follow-up complaint alleged ongoing domestic abuse by Paul, including scratches and property damage. Prosecutors recently declined to file charges against her.
The incident on February 22, 2026, prompted Mortensen to seek a protective order against Paul, resulting in her temporary loss of custody of their 2-year-old son, Ever, and ongoing court hearings. Mortensen called 911 amid a tense exchange, with Paul audible pleading 'please' as their son wailed in the background. He told dispatchers the child had thrown up but seemed okay and declined medical help. The next day, February 23, Mortensen's friend Cru Ethan filed a police report detailing a pattern of abuse by Paul, including visible scratches on Mortensen's neck, prior assaults, a broken car mirror, damaged phone screen, and a thrown drink. Ethan also provided photos and videos allegedly showing Paul striking her children with a bar stool. He noted three kids were present during the incident and that Paul was on probation for prior domestic violence.
